站长中国

 找回密码
 立即注册

QQ登录

只需一步,快速开始

查看: 1527|回复: 6

[官方帮助] Discuz x3.2远程附件转换到本地的方法

[复制链接]
发表于 2015-5-18 15:38:43 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能,让你轻松玩转社区。

您需要 登录 才可以下载或查看,没有帐号?立即注册

x
discuz x3.2 远程附件转换到本地其实和Discuz x3.2 本地附件与远程附件的转换相差不大,很多都是相反的操作即可,下面我们就开始说说Discuz x3.2远程附件转换到本地的方法

首先,登陆后台。
点击全局设置,上传设置,远程附件。
关闭已经启用的远程附件。
备份本地附件,远程附件,以及数据表pre_forum_attachment,pre_home_pic,pre_portal_article_title,pre_portal_attachment,pre_portal_topic_pic。
首先将远程附件目录下所有文件上传至论坛的附件目录,默认是/data/attachement,覆盖即可。
在mysql中分别执行以下命令:
1、pre_forum_attachment
  1. update pre_forum_attachment_0 set remote = '0';
  2. update pre_forum_attachment_1 set remote = '0';
  3. update pre_forum_attachment_2 set remote = '0';
  4. update pre_forum_attachment_3 set remote = '0';
  5. update pre_forum_attachment_4 set remote = '0';
  6. update pre_forum_attachment_5 set remote = '0';
  7. update pre_forum_attachment_6 set remote = '0';
  8. update pre_forum_attachment_7 set remote = '0';
  9. update pre_forum_attachment_8 set remote = '0';
  10. update pre_forum_attachment_9 set remote = '0';
复制代码


2、pre_portal_article_title,pre_portal_attachment,pre_portal_topic_pic
  1. update pre_portal_article_title set remote=0;
  2. update pre_portal_attachment set remote=0;
  3. update pre_portal_topic_pic set remote=0;
复制代码


3、pre_home_pic
  1. update pre_home_pic set remote=remote-1;
复制代码


这样,数据库的转换就完成了。
接下来校验数据表。
在九个附件表以及空间和相册表中,查询attachement字段。检查是否为本地地址。
然后,解析你的附件域名到本地。
绑定你的附件域名到/data/attachement,即你的附件目录下。
这样,就大功告成了。
发表于 2015-5-25 17:16:39 | 显示全部楼层
支持前来学习教程。
发表于 2015-12-23 20:38:00 | 显示全部楼层

虽然没看懂,依旧谢谢分享
发表于 2016-7-10 09:00:44 | 显示全部楼层
半懂不懂还是看不懂
发表于 2016-11-1 09:53:58 | 显示全部楼层
半懂不懂的。。。。不敢尝试。。。
发表于 2017-8-15 10:59:44 | 显示全部楼层
66666666666
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|站长中国

GMT+8, 2018-4-27 03:27 , Processed in 0.467003 second(s), 22 queries .

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表